Application Engineer

"The CEO of Makino lacks integrity, not living up to agreements made on behalf of the organization, and stealing from employees. Moreover, organizational bullying is chief among the reasons this company has a toxic work environment. It's not all negative however, for those looking for a field service position, the initial training program is very comprehensive."

Field Service Co-Op

"Worked for Makino as a co-op during college. They provided a great opportunity to travel the country while learning about the machine tool industry. I received hands-on learning on how to install and program CNC machines"

Makino Employee

"Makino is a good company to work for. They are constantly looking to improve their product to maintain an edge in the market. It is a hard place to grow your career without being there for many years. Promotion is based more on time rather than accolades. They do a yearly review, but everyone gets the same proficient rating."
